  • Te Poho-o-Rawiri Meeting HouseOpens in a new window – Step into history at Te Poho-o-Rawiri Meeting House, a beautifully crafted historic building that reflects the rich Māori culture. Marvel at the intricate carvings and learn about the significance of this gathering place, making it a highlight for anyone keen to understand local traditions.
  • Gisborne Botanic GardensOpens in a new window – Stroll through the Gisborne Botanic Gardens and delight in the vibrant array of flora. This tranquil space is perfect for a leisurely walk or a picnic, offering a chance to appreciate both native and exotic plants in a serene environment.
  • Kaiti HillOpens in a new window – For stunning views of the Gisborne coastline, hike up Kaiti Hill. The trek offers a rewarding panorama of the city and the sea, making it an ideal spot for a photo opportunity. Don’t forget to take a moment to breathe in the fresh air and enjoy the peaceful surroundings.
  • Te Tauihu Turanga WhakamanaOpens in a new window – Discover the creative spirit of Gisborne at Te Tauihu Turanga Whakamana. This public art installation showcases local talent and cultural narratives, providing an insightful glimpse into the community's artistic expression. Walk through and appreciate the unique pieces that tell stories of the region.
  • Eastwoodhill ArboretumOpens in a new window – Venture to Eastwoodhill Arboretum, home to one of the largest collections of northern hemisphere trees in the Southern Hemisphere. Wander through the beautifully landscaped gardens and immerse yourself in the tranquillity of nature, perfect for a peaceful day out.

Best time to go to Gisborne (GIS)

Gisborne (GIS) experiences its lowest average temperature in July, at 50.4°F (10.2°C), while January to February are the hottest months, with an average temperature of 66.0°F (18.9°C). June tends to be the wettest month. The peak travel months to visit Gisborne (GIS) are January, September, and December, which see a higher number of tourists. During this peak period, the weather is mostly sunny, accompanied by light rainfall. In contrast, August, October, and November are ideal if you're looking for a calmer vacation, marked by light rainfall and mostly sunny conditions.
